Yosun Hwang is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ment. According to data from OpenAlex, Yosun Hwang has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 6.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Materials Chemistry, 9 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 9 papers in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ment. Recurrent topics in Yosun Hwang’s work include Iron oxide chemistry and applications (6 papers), Mesoporous Materials and Catalysis (5 papers) and Molecular Junctions and Nanostructures (5 papers). Yosun Hwang is often cited by papers focused on Iron oxide chemistry and applications (6 papers), Mesoporous Materials and Catalysis (5 papers) and Molecular Junctions and Nanostructures (5 papers). Yosun Hwang coll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. Yosun Hwang's co-authors include Taeghwan Hyeon, Je‐Geun Park, Jongnam Park, Kwangjin An, Jae‐Hoon Park, Nong‐Moon Hwang, Han-Jin Noh, Jae-Young Kim, Jinwoo Lee and Jungbae Kim and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Nature Materials.
